Report of the Committee on Digital Competition Law
On 12th March, 2024, the Committee on Digital Competition Law submitted its report to the Ministry of Corporate Affairs.
The Committee was setup on 6-02-2023 to examine the need for an ex-ante regulatory mechanism for digital markets in India, review the current provisions of the Competition Act, 2002, assess sufficiency to deal with challenges emerging from digital economy, and evaluate the need for a separate legislation to regulate digital markets.
